Nigel On Boris (00:28)
"Boris did something that I hope he sticks with. If not, he will come to regret because he made two big statements on Sunday:
1) One that we would absolutely leave next year, but
2) secondly, and more importantly, that we now get on negotiate a free trade deal along the lines of Canada without any political alignment.
He's effectively said, we're tearing up part of that agreement. We're going to change it now. Boris is very good at making promises. Very good at saying, we'll leave on the 31st of October. Come what may do or die, 'I'd rather be dead in a ditch' and all the rest of it..Well, I tell you what we're going to do. I said, look what we're going to do for this election. We will take him at his word, but we will hold him to his word.
Nigel On Labour at (01:40)
"If labor win in the election, they will go back to Brussels, negotiate an even worse deal that has been done by Boris Johnson. They will put it to the country in a referendum. Because remember, as far as labor now concerned, leave voters didn't know what they were voting for. How patronizing can you be? I mean, gosh, we're going to teach them a lesson for that. ..... I mean, you simply couldn't make this stuff up, but it is a complete betrayal. But the labor policy, all their senior figures said during the referendum, after the referendum, and indeed in their election manifesto, they said they would honor the result of the referendum and they have, "I put it to you completely betrayed the trust of labor voters in this country. And we're going to stand against every single one of them."
